Summary of the Transmigrating Into A Female Side Character As A Prodigal Doctor

Meet Yan Xi – she's no stranger to novels herself, apparently a genius doctor who got her MD by 22. You wouldn't think fate would play such a twisted trick on her though. She lands right into one, becoming part of this story where her husband is the fourth brother, Gu Shen. Picture this: a powerful business guy stuck in a wheelchair from birth.

Enter Zhang Ming – Yan Xi's first love. Here’s the kicker? He betrayed her and stabbed Gu Shen's subordinate with a knife back in the day. In this life, she finds out about it, but instead of just reacting like maybe everyone else would expect, here's what happens: when Zhang Ming pulls that stunt to try and force Gu Shen into giving him something (maybe money?), Yan Xi knows exactly how to counter it.

She makes a play-for-broke move – literally stabs herself in the chest to threaten Gu Shen. It’s bold, maybe even reckless, but hey, she needed leverage. And guess who bites? Gu Shen releases Zhang Ming anyway and hands her a huge wad of cash like he owes her favors or something.

Then, Yan Xi takes that money and runs with Zhang Ming – an elopement born from desperation and calculation. But the universe really loves irony because just as they’re about to escape together onto some open road, Zhang Ming orchestrates a hit-and-run accident... killing Yan Xi instantly.
